  • We propose a new aggressive formulation of cross-efficiency in Data Envelopment Analysis(DEA). In the traditional aggressive formulation, the efficiency score of a test DMU is maximized as the first goal while an average of efficiency scores of peer DMUs is minimized as the second goal. The proposed model replaces the second goal with the minimization of the best efficiency score of peer DMUs. We showed the model is a quasi-convex optimization problem, and for a solution method we developed a bisection method whose computational complexity is polynomial-time. We tested the model on 200 randomly generated DEA problems, and compared it with the traditional model in terms of various criteria. The experimental results confirmed the effectiveness and usefulness of the proposed model.

Productive Efficiency of the Coastal Fishing Business : A Comparison of Data Envelopment Analysis and Stochastic Frontier Analysis (연안어업경영의 생산효율성 분석 : DEA와 SFA 기법 비교를 중심으로)

  • Choi, Jong-Yeol;Kim, Ki-Seog;Kim, Do-Hoon
    • Journal of the Korean Operations Research and Management Science Society
    • /
    • v.35 no.3
    • /
    • pp.59-68
    • /
    • 2010
  • Improving productive efficiency is important for strengthening a competitiveness of coastal fisheries. This paper examines the productive efficiency of a sample of coastal gillnet fishing business units by estimating a stochastic frontier analysis (SFA) and a data envelopment analysis (DEA) approaches and compares those estimates obtained from two approaches. The estimated mean productive efficiency by SFA is 77.6% and the mean productive efficiencies obtained for the VRS and CRS DEA are 75.9% and 45.7%, respectively. The joint use of SFA and DEA for estimating efficiency is also discussed.

  • This paper proposes a simplified DC calculation method for simplified depth coding (SDC) mode of 3D High Efficiency Video Coding (3D-HEVC) to reduce the computational complexity. For the computational complexity reduction, the current reference software of 3D-HEVC employs reference samples sub-sampling method. However, accumulation, branch, and division operations are still utilized and these operations increase computational complexity. The proposed method calculates DC value without those operations. The experimental results show that the proposed method achieves 0.1% coding gain for synthesized views in common test condition (CTC) with the significantly reduced number of computing operations.

  • We propose a series of methodologies that can evaluate relative efficiency of logistics units(centers) in three categories; managerial, cost, and operational efficiency. Inputs and outputs of logistics systems are first defined. Appropriate quantitative and qualitative measures for the three categories are then selected. Employed also are Analytic Hierarchy Process, Weighted Scoring Method, Stochastic Frontier Model, and Data Envelopment Analysis for the development of a comprehensive assessment scheme. Our scheme not only assesses the degree of relative efficiency of logistics units but also identify the sources of inefficiency in each unit The methodologies are applied to a large telecommunications company which operates 12 distribution centers nation wide. Relative efficiencies of the centers are compared using 1995-1997 performance data. Summarized are the level of efficiency of each distribution center for each of the three categories. The degree and sources of inefficiency of each distribution center are also discussed.
